The Party Plus franchise began its franchising journey in the year 2000 and has plans and aims to ultimately become an “Australia-wide franchise system.” The leisure and entertainment business engaged a consultant to measure the benefits of the franchising system and after obtaining a green signal, the first franchise was launched in July 2000. “Party Plus” then became the name and logo and the registered trademarks in the country for the children's entertainment franchise.

In 2001, Andrew and Donna bought the second Party Plus franchise and operated the leisure and entertainment business store for 2 years. They were then nominated as the official training store for fresh franchisees. In May 2003, Andrew and Donna appointed as Master Franchisee for Western Australia and negotiated the acquisition of the total Party Plus system in March 2005.

With six years of teaching, management, training and administration, Andrew and Donna have been successful in all their endeavours. The Party Plus network currently consists of six flourishing stores in Western Australia. These stores of the children's entertainment franchise are located at Balcatta, Morley, Joondalup, Mandurah, Osborne Park and Rockingham.
